How do i erase old adresses from credit report?

Im trying my best to start getting my credit on track and i read is best to start w/erasing all old info and i have like 6 old adresses that are not even mine.Please help i really want to get this going but im a little overwhelmed.Thanxs

Answers:
You are allowed to dispute any incorrect information on your credit reports. But, old addresses do not effect your credit and erasing them will not really improve it.

Are these addresses you lived at, at one time and no longer live there? Or are these addresses that are slight variations of your current/previous address. If so removing is really not necessary.

If they are truly incorrect addresses you can send a dispute in to have them removed. Generally you will need to show proof of your current address to show you never lived at the listed one(s). It may be a case of just a data error, or you may have some attempt of Indentity Theft. If this is the case you need to make sure that every account is yours to be sure people are not opening up accounts in your name and having the bills sent to a different address.
